Output cad39a065a9428dccadeb507900dc423a01dfd97453bbc3119a22ed1fac0fdb8:7

value
38705
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4e267407bdd8865affbe3ef3f9e1dc363efec63429d0d5d0b5969aa0063c6623
address
bc1pfcn8gpaamzr94la78melncwuxcl0a33598gdt594j6d2qp3uvc3smdvz7n
transaction
cad39a065a9428dccadeb507900dc423a01dfd97453bbc3119a22ed1fac0fdb8
confirmations
122764
spent
true